Grit is made by crushing the fully hardened shot, screening the resulting media and tempering it to a desired hardness.

As a cutting medium, hard Amacut grit is used in gang-saws to process granite blocks.

In addition the sharp angular form of grit makes it ideal for etching a textured surface on metal - thus enhancing its ability to bond paint, enamel, rubber or other coatings.
